Balsa USA 1/6 Sopwith Pup question
 
I know this is a fairly new kit, and I'm wondering if anyone has yet had any experience with it. Want to know things like quality of kit, ease of construction, and flying qualities. Any comments would be welcome.

I find that you have to be right on with the c.g. Mine took 12 oz of lead in the nose and still wound up with about a 16 oz wing loading. It flies around at less than 1/2 throttle with a Saito .56 in the nose. The construction was quite straight forward. You should have no problems. I built the down and side thrust into the firewall and used pull-pull on the rudder and elevators.
